| 限定符和类型 | 方法和说明 |
|---|---|
Transaction |
OntSdk.addMultiSign(Transaction tx,
int M,
byte[][] pubKeys,
Account acct) |
Transaction |
OntSdk.addMultiSign(Transaction tx,
int M,
byte[][] pubKeys,
byte[] signatureData) |
Transaction |
OntSdk.addSign(Transaction tx,
Account acct) |
Transaction |
OntSdk.addSign(Transaction tx,
String addr,
String password,
byte[] salt) |
Transaction[] |
OntSdk.makeTransactionByJson(String str) |
Transaction |
OntSdk.signTx(Transaction tx,
Account[][] accounts)
sign tx
|
Transaction |
OntSdk.signTx(Transaction tx,
Account[][] accounts,
int[] M)
signTx
|
Transaction |
OntSdk.signTx(Transaction tx,
String addressOrOntId,
String password,
byte[] salt) |
| 限定符和类型 | 方法和说明 |
|---|---|
Transaction |
OntSdk.addMultiSign(Transaction tx,
int M,
byte[][] pubKeys,
Account acct) |
Transaction |
OntSdk.addMultiSign(Transaction tx,
int M,
byte[][] pubKeys,
byte[] signatureData) |
Transaction |
OntSdk.addSign(Transaction tx,
Account acct) |
Transaction |
OntSdk.addSign(Transaction tx,
String addr,
String password,
byte[] salt) |
Transaction |
OntSdk.signTx(Transaction tx,
Account[][] accounts)
sign tx
|
Transaction |
OntSdk.signTx(Transaction tx,
Account[][] accounts,
int[] M)
signTx
|
Transaction |
OntSdk.signTx(Transaction tx,
String addressOrOntId,
String password,
byte[] salt) |
boolean |
OntSdk.verifyTransaction(Transaction tx) |
| 限定符和类型 | 字段和说明 |
|---|---|
Transaction[] |
Block.transactions |
| 限定符和类型 | 方法和说明 |
|---|---|
static Block |
Block.fromTrimmedData(byte[] data,
int index,
Function<UInt256,Transaction> txSelector) |
| 限定符和类型 | 类和说明 |
|---|---|
class |
Bookkeeper |
class |
Bookkeeping |
class |
DeployCode |
class |
DeployWasmCode |
class |
EIP155 |
class |
Enrollment |
class |
InvokeCode |
class |
InvokeWasmCode |
class |
Vote |
| 限定符和类型 | 方法和说明 |
|---|---|
static Transaction |
EIP155.deserializeEIP155(BinaryReader reader) |
| 限定符和类型 | 方法和说明 |
|---|---|
static Transaction |
Transaction.deserializeFrom(BinaryReader reader) |
static Transaction |
Transaction.deserializeFrom(byte[] value) |
static Transaction |
Transaction.deserializeFrom(byte[] value,
int offset) |
| 限定符和类型 | 方法和说明 |
|---|---|
Transaction |
IConnector.getRawTransaction(String txhash) |
| 限定符和类型 | 方法和说明 |
|---|---|
Transaction |
RestClient.getRawTransaction(String txhash) |
| 限定符和类型 | 方法和说明 |
|---|---|
Transaction |
RpcClient.getRawTransaction(String txhash) |
| 限定符和类型 | 方法和说明 |
|---|---|
Transaction |
WebsocketClient.getRawTransaction(String txhash) |
| 限定符和类型 | 方法和说明 |
|---|---|
Transaction |
ConnectMgr.getTransaction(String txhash) |
| 限定符和类型 | 方法和说明 |
|---|---|
boolean |
ConnectMgr.sendRawTransaction(Transaction tx) |
| 限定符和类型 | 方法和说明 |
|---|---|
Transaction |
OngX.makeApprove(String sendAddr,
String recvA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OngX.makeTransfer(State[] states,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OngX.makeTransfer(String sendAddr,
String recvA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OngX.makeTransferFrom(String sendAddr,
String fromAddr,
String toA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
| 限定符和类型 | 方法和说明 |
|---|---|
Transaction |
Vm.buildNativeParams(Address codeAddr,
String initMethod,
byte[] args,
String payer,
long gaslimit,
long gasprice) |
| 限定符和类型 | 方法和说明 |
|---|---|
Transaction |
GlobalParams.makeAcceptAdmin(Address multiAddr,
String payerAddr,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eAddAttributes(String ontid,
Attribute[] attributes,
byte[] pk,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eAddAttributesByController(String ontid,
Attribute[] attributes,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eAddAttributesByIndex(String ontid,
Attribute[] attributes,
int index,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eAddContext(String ontid,
byte[][] contexts,
int index,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eAddKeyByController(String ontid,
byte[] pubKey,
Signer[] signers,
String controller,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eAddKeyByIndex(String ontid,
byte[] newPubKey,
int index,
String controller,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eAddKeyByRecovery(String ontid,
byte[] pubKey,
Signer[] signers,
String controller,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eAddNewAuthKey(String ontid,
byte[] pubKey,
String controller,
int signIndex,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eAddNewAuthKeyByController(String ontid,
byte[] pubKey,
String controller,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eAddNewAuthKeyByRecovery(String ontid,
byte[] pubKey,
String controller,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eAddPubKey(String ontid,
byte[] newPubKey,
byte[] pubKey,
String controller,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eAddService(String ontid,
byte[] serviceId,
byte[] type,
byte[] serviceEndpint,
int index,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OngV2.makeApprove(String sender,
String recvAddr,
BigInteger am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ntV2.makeApprove(String sender,
String recvA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Ong.makeApprove(String sendAddr,
String recvA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Ont.makeApprove(String sender,
String recvA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Auth.makeAssignFuncsToRole(String adminOntID,
String contractAddr,
String role,
String[] funcName,
long keyNo,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Auth.makeAssignOntIDsToRole(String adminOntId,
String contractAddr,
String role,
String[] ontIDs,
long keyNo,
String payer,
long gaslimit,
long gasprice) |
Transaction |
GlobalParams.makeCreateSnapshot(String payerAddr,
long gaslimit,
long gasprice) |
Transaction |
Auth.makeDelegate(String ontid,
String contractAddr,
String toAddr,
String role,
long period,
long level,
long keyNo,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Register(String ontid,
byte[] pubKey,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RegisterIdWithController(String ontId,
Group controller,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RegisterWithAttrs(String ontid,
byte[] publickey,
Attribute[] attributes,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veAttribute(String ontid,
byte[] removeKey,
byte[] pk,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veAttributeByIndex(String ontid,
byte[] removeKey,
int index,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veAttributesByController(String ontid,
byte[] key,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veAuthKey(String ontid,
int index,
int signIndex,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veAuthKeyByController(String ontid,
int index,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veAuthKeyByRecovery(String ontid,
int index,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veContext(String ontid,
byte[][] contexts,
int index,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veController(String ontId,
int index,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veKeyByController(String ontid,
int pubKeyIndex,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veKeyByIndex(String ontid,
byte[] removePubKey,
int index,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veKeyByRecovery(String ontid,
int pubKeyIndex,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emovePubKey(String ontid,
byte[] removePubkey,
byte[] pubKey,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veRecovery(String ontid,
int index,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RemoveService(String ontid,
byte[] serviceId,
int index,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RevokeId(String ontId,
int index,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eRevokeIdByController(String ontId,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eSetAuthKeyByController(String ontid,
int index,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eSetAuthKeyByRecovery(String ontid,
int index,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
GlobalParams.makeSetGlobalParam(Params params,
String payerAddr,
long gaslimit,
long gasprice) |
Transaction |
GlobalParams.makeSetOperator(Address addr,
String payerAddr,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eSetRecovery(String ontid,
Group recovery,
int index,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OngV2.makeTransfer(State[] states,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ntV2.makeTransfer(State[] states,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Ong.makeTransfer(State[] states,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Ont.makeTransfer(State[] states,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OngV2.makeTransfer(String sender,
String recvAddr,
BigInteger am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ntV2.makeTransfer(String sender,
String recvA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Ong.makeTransfer(String sendAddr,
String recvA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Ont.makeTransfer(String sender,
String recvA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Auth.makeTransfer(String adminOntID,
String contractAddr,
String newAdminOntID,
long keyNo,
String payer,
long gaslimit,
long gasprice) |
Transaction |
GlobalParams.makeTransferAdmin(Address newAdminAddr,
String payerAddr,
long gaslimit,
long gasprice) |
Transaction |
OngV2.makeTransferFrom(String sender,
String fromAddr,
String toAddr,
BigInteger am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ntV2.makeTransferFrom(String sender,
String fromAddr,
String toA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Ong.makeTransferFrom(String sendAddr,
String fromAddr,
String toA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Ont.makeTransferFrom(String sender,
String fromAddr,
String toA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eUpdateRecovery(String ontid,
Group newRecovery,
Signer[] signers,
String payer,
long gaslimit,
long gasprice) |
Transaction |
OntId.makeUpdateService(String ontid,
byte[] serviceId,
byte[] type,
byte[] serviceEndpint,
int index,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Auth.makeVerifyToken(String ontid,
String contractAddr,
String funcName,
long keyNo) |
Transaction |
Auth.makeWithDraw(String ontid,
String contractAddr,
String delegate,
String role,
long keyNo,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Ong.makeWithdrawOng(String claimer,
String toA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
| 限定符和类型 | 方法和说明 |
|---|---|
Transaction |
Oep8.makeApprove(String owner,
String spender,
byte[] tokenId,
long amount,
Account payerAcct,
long gaslimit,
long gasprice) |
Transaction |
Oep4.makeApprove(String owner,
String spender,
long amount,
Account payerAcct,
long gaslimit,
long gasprice) |
Transaction |
Oep8.makeApproveMulti(Oep8State[] states,
String payerAcct,
long gaslimit,
long gasprice) |
Transaction |
CredentialRecord.makeCommit(String issuerOntid,
String subjectOntid,
String claimId,
String payer,
long gaslimit,
long gasprice) |
Transaction |
CredentialRecord.makeCommit2(String issuerOntid,
String subjectOntid,
String claimId,
int pubkeyIndex,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Record.makeInvokeTransaction(List<Object> list,
String payer,
long gaslimit,
long gas) |
Transaction |
CredentialRecord.makeRemove2(String ownerOntId,
String claimId,
int pubkeyIndex,
String payer,
long gaslimit,
long gasprice) |
Transaction |
CredentialRecord.makeRevoke(String issuerOntid,
String claimId,
String payer,
long gaslimit,
long gasprice) |
Transaction |
CredentialRecord.makeRevoke2(String ownerId,
String claimId,
int pubkeyIndex,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Oep8.makeTransfer(String sendAddr,
String recvAddr,
byte[] tokenId,
long amount,
Account payerAcct,
long gaslimit,
long gasprice) |
Transaction |
Nep5.makeTransfer(String sendAddr,
String recvAddr,
long amount,
Account payerAcct,
long gaslimit,
long gasprice) |
Transaction |
Oep4.makeTransfer(String sendAddr,
String recvAddr,
long amount,
Account payerAcct,
long gaslimit,
long gasprice) |
Transaction |
Oep4.makeTransfer(String sendAddr,
String recvAddr,
long amount,
String payer,
long gaslimit,
long gasprice) |
Transaction |
Oep8.makeTransferFrom(String sender,
String from,
String to,
byte[] tokenId,
long amount,
Account payerAcct,
long gaslimit,
long gasprice) |
Transaction |
Oep4.makeTransferFrom(String sender,
String from,
String to,
long amount,
Account payerAcct,
long gaslimit,
long gasprice) |
Transaction |
Oep8.makeTransferFromMulti(TransferFrom[] states,
String payerAcct,
long gaslimit,
long gasprice) |
Transaction |
Oep5.makeTransferMulti(Oep5Param[] oep5Transfers,
Account payerAcct,
long gaslimit,
long gasprice) |
Transaction |
Oep8.makeTransferMulti(Oep8State[] states,
Account payerAcct,
long gaslimit,
long gasprice) |
Transaction |
Oep4.makeTransferMulti(State[] states,
Account payerAcct,
long gaslimit,
long gasprice) |
| 限定符和类型 | 方法和说明 |
|---|---|
static demo.PayloadDemo.TransferInfo |
PayloadDemo.parseTxPayload(Transaction tx) |
| 限定符和类型 | 方法和说明 |
|---|---|
Transaction |
BlockStore.GetTransaction(UInt256 txhash) |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
BlockStore.putTransaction(Transaction tx,
long height) |
void |
BlockStore.SaveTransaction(Transaction tx,
long height) |
| 限定符和类型 | 字段和说明 |
|---|---|
Transaction |
Config.tx |
Copyright © 2022. All rights reserved.